Understanding "IPO" in the Crypto World

In traditional finance, "IPO" stands for Initial Public Offering, the process where a private company first sells its shares to the public. In crypto, analogous fundraising methods exist, like Initial Coin Offerings (ICOs) or Initial Exchange Offerings (IEOs). There's also a growing trend of "tokenizing" real-world assets on blockchains like Solana, enabling concepts such as on-chain IPOs and asset tokenization for more cost-effective transactions. For example, Kraken has explored offering tokenized stock trading on Solana.

However, the "IPO" token on Solana (CDDeWyyXigMpxco23bcHCwaw4Wwgwr6NgSqponjMpump) appears to be more aligned with the burgeoning meme coin phenomenon. Meme tokens on Solana are often community-driven, highly speculative, and primarily gain value from hype rather than inherent utility.

Solana Ecosystem-Specific Risks

While Solana offers numerous advantages, it's not without its challenges that could impact tokens like IPO:

  • Network Outages: The Solana blockchain has experienced multiple network outages, including extended downtimes in September 2021 and February 2024. Such outages can disrupt trading and access to tokens.
  • Regulatory Scrutiny: The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) has alleged that Solana’s native token, SOL, and other tokens on the platform may be unregistered securities. This ongoing regulatory uncertainty could potentially impact all tokens within the Solana ecosystem.
  • Security Vulnerabilities: Past security incidents, such as a 2022 hack affecting numerous Solana wallets, highlight broader ecosystem security concerns, even if not directly related to the IPO token's smart contract.

Pump.fun-Related Risks

Pump.fun has revolutionized meme coin launches by simplifying token creation. However, this ease also means minimal oversight, leading to a landscape where both legitimate projects and scams coexist. The platform has been criticized for contributing to Solana's "meme-chain" reputation, where speculative assets often overshadow utility-driven projects.

Solana Ecosystem Context

The IPO token operates within the robust Solana ecosystem, which thrives on its high throughput and low transaction fees. Solana's innovative Proof-of-History (PoH) consensus mechanism, combined with Proof-of-Stake (PoS), allows for incredibly fast transaction validation, making it ideal for high-frequency trading typical of meme coins. The Solana Program Library (SPL) facilitates easy token creation, contributing to the sheer volume of tokens, including meme coins, launched on the network. While Solana supports diverse applications in DeFi, NFTs, and gaming, it has also faced criticism for its inclination towards speculative assets, a category into which the IPO token clearly falls.
